Every week I have managed to include one meatless meal in to my menu. Cooking without meal is a whole lot cheaper than cooking with it. I've managed to spend less than normal folks by cooking with less than one pound but the expense is still there.
This week, I have decided on not cooking much meat this week. Last week my paycheck was smaller due to having two days off because of the snow and ice storms. I've picked out recipes that use items that I already have in my pantry and freezer. Yes, I know there is a holiday this week. For holidays and birthday's I like to spend a little more, whether it's going out to dinner, or me preparing a nice meal at home. This Valentine's day, I will splurge on a nice steak to serve my family. I am big on spending a little more for food at a holiday or special occasion. It's a nice treat for all of us.
Mon - Crockpot Minestrone Soup
Tues - Arroz Congri (Cuban Rice and Black beans)
Wed - Margarita pizza (pizza with fresh tomatoes, basil and mozzarella)
Thur - Baked Broccoli Macaroni and Cheese
Fri - Rosemary Rubbed Rib-eye, Herb Roasted potatoes, Asparagus ( I LOVE asparagus!)
Sat - Leftovers!
